New HS631 1Hz-5kHz Three-phase Sine Wave Signal Generator Module 1Hz-200kHz Frequency Meter Module
Description:
- HS631 is a three-phase sine signal generator that can also measure frequencies ranging from 1HZ to 200KHZ. Up to 5.0KHz sine wave signal can be generated, easy to use, and frequency data can be input through button operation.
Application:
- Three-phase sine wave generator
- Signal generator
- Frequency meter
Specification:
- Output frequency range: 0.1 ~ 5000Hz
- Output frequency resolution: 0.1Hz
- Phase shift range: 0 ~ 360 degree
- Phase shift resolution: 1 degree
- Signal amplitude: 5VDC, maximum amplitude of 5.0Vpp
- Measuring frequency range: 1Hz ~ 200kHz
- Measuring frequency resolution: 0.01Hz
- Measuring frequency input voltage range: ±0.7 ~ ±5VDC
- Working voltage: 7 ~ 12VDC
- Working current: < 50mA
- Product size: 56 x 45 x 20mm

Wiring:
- P1 wiring definition:
1 VDD: module power supply positive (7V - 12V)
2 GND: module power supply negative
- P2 wiring definition:
1 FX: measuring frequency input
2 Q3: C-phase signal output
3 Q2: B-phase signal output
4 Q1: A-phase signal output
GND: power supply negative (grounding)
